Ledyard got themselves on the board against Montville on Monday, but Montville never followed suit. They were the clear victors by a 7-0 margin over the Wolves. Considering the Colonels have won eight games by more than five runs this season, Monday's blowout was nothing new.
Not much got past Alexia Lemmon, who gave up just four hits and racked up 18 Ks to keep Montville off the board. Lemmon has been consistent for a while: she hasn't given up more than two walks in 13 consecutive appearances.
At the plate, Julia Bonser was incredible, going 3-for-4 with two doubles, two RBI, and one run. The team also got some help courtesy of Skylar Cimino, who went 1-for-2 with one triple, two RBI, and one run.
Ledyard's victory was their seventh straight at home, which pushed their record up to 14-3. Those home wins came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 3.1 runs on average over those games. As for Montville, their loss dropped their record down to 10-8.
